Introduction: Croatian Sheepdogs

The Croatian Sheepdog is a medium-sized dog breed that originated in Croatia, where it was traditionally used for herding sheep and other livestock. This breed is known for its intelligence, loyalty, and strong work ethic. Croatian Sheepdogs are highly adaptable dogs that can thrive in a variety of environments, including apartments.

Traits of Croatian Sheepdogs

Croatian Sheepdogs are typically energetic, intelligent, and loyal dogs. They are quick learners and are highly trainable, making them great working dogs. This breed is known for being protective of their family and can be wary of strangers. Croatian Sheepdogs have a high prey drive and may chase small animals if not properly trained and socialized. They also require regular exercise to stay healthy and happy.

Daily Exercise Requirements for Croatian Sheepdogs

Croatian Sheepdogs require at least 60 minutes of exercise per day. This breed is highly energetic and needs plenty of opportunities to run and play. Daily walks, runs, and trips to the dog park can help meet their exercise needs. It is important to provide them with regular exercise to prevent boredom and destructive behavior.

Potential Challenges of Raising Croatian Sheepdogs in Apartments

One potential challenge of raising a Croatian Sheepdog in an apartment is their high energy level. These dogs require plenty of exercise to stay healthy and happy, which can be difficult to provide in a smaller living space. Additionally, this breed may be wary of strangers, which can be a concern in a more social environment such as an apartment complex.
